Report sales and expense data to Greece's AADE via the myDATA REST API

Steps
Register the business's ERP/invoicing system for myDATA API access and obtain AADE credentials per the published myDATA REST API documentation
Classify each transaction using the required income/expense classification codes mandated by myDATA before transmission
Submit invoice and bookkeeping data to the myDATA API at or near issuance for wholesale/outgoing invoices, per the real-time reporting requirement in effect since January 2024
Retrieve the AADE-issued MARK (unique transmission ID) confirming the document was recorded into the taxpayer's electronic books (e-Books)
Reconcile the AADE-side e-Books totals against the business's own statutory accounting records to catch transmission gaps
Known gotchas
Greece is layering a mandatory structured B2B e-invoicing regime on top of existing myDATA reporting in phased waves starting March 2026 — myDATA reporting alone will not satisfy the newer e-invoicing mandate once a business's wave applies
Same-day (or near-real-time) transmission is required for wholesale outgoing invoices — batching myDATA submissions to a nightly job risks non-compliance
A document only receives a MARK after successful validation; a failed submission is not part of the official e-Books until corrected and resubmitted, so 'submitted' should not be treated as equivalent to 'recorded' in error-handling logic
